Hi, I see you're working with a Sagemcom F@st 5366 TN router and facing issues with port forwarding. Since you can't disable the firewall directly on the device, here are some alternatives:

- Check if your ISP has a specific rule blocking the port you're trying to access.
- Try using a different port or protocol (e.g., TCP vs UDP).
- Contact your ISP support for further assistance—they may have additional tools or configurations.
- If you have access to the router's admin panel, look for firewall management settings there.
